App files directory, root storage, and available space for ext storage and SD card on Android
import 'package:flutter/material.dart';
import 'dart:async';
import 'package:flutter/services.dart';
import 'package:flutter_all_path_provider/flutter_all_path_provider.dart';
void main() => runApp(const MyApp());
class MyApp extends StatefulWidget {
const MyApp({Key? key}) : super(key: key);
@override
_MyAppState createState() => _MyAppState();
}
class _MyAppState extends State<MyApp> {
List<StorageInfo> _storageInfo = [];
@override
void initState() {
super.initState();
initPlatformState();
}
Future<void> initPlatformState() async {
late List<StorageInfo> storageInfo;
try {
storageInfo = await FlutterAllPathProvider.getStorageInfo();
} on PlatformException {
return;
}
if (!mounted) return;
setState(() {
_storageInfo = storageInfo;
});
}
@override
Widget build(BuildContext context) {
return MaterialApp(
home: Scaffold(
appBar: AppBar(
title: const Text('Plugin example app'),
),
body: Column(
crossAxisAlignment: CrossAxisAlignment.start,
children: <Widget>[
Text(
'Internal Storage root:\n ${(_storageInfo.isNotEmpty) ? _storageInfo[0].rootDir : "unavailable"}\n'),
Text(
'Internal Storage appFilesDir:\n ${(_storageInfo.isNotEmpty) ? _storageInfo[0].appFilesDir : "unavailable"}\n'),
Text(
'Internal Storage AvailableGB:\n ${(_storageInfo.isNotEmpty) ? _storageInfo[0].availableGB : "unavailable"}\n'),
Text(
'SD Card root: ${(_storageInfo.length > 1) ? _storageInfo[1].rootDir : "unavailable"}\n'),
Text(
'SD Card appFilesDir: ${(_storageInfo.length > 1) ? _storageInfo[1].appFilesDir : "unavailable"}\n'),
Text(
'SD Card AvailableGB:\n ${(_storageInfo.length > 1) ? _storageInfo[1].availableGB : "unavailable"}\n'),
],
),
),
);
}
}
